Ingredients List

Gather round and let’s assemble the island treasures and golden nectar you will need for this voyage to the tropics:

  • 1 large ripe pineapple
  • 1 banana
  • 2 tsp turmeric powder (or freshly grated)
  • 1 cup unsweetened almond milk
  • 2 tbsp honey or agave syrup (sweeten to taste)
  • Toppings: Fresh fruits, chia seeds, coconut flakes, granola

Instructions

  1. Start your tropical thee with a ripe pineapple, reserving a few slices for garnishment. Peel the pineapple, carefully removing the prickly skin and keeping the golden edible part. Cut the pineapple into chunks, and keep it aside.

  2. Next, peel a banana and break it into smaller pieces which will blend easily into a smooth consistency with the pineapple.

  3. In the belly of the blender, put together the pineapple chunks, banana pieces, richly hued turmeric, and silky almond milk. Drizzle in honey or agave syrup to sweeten it up and make the mixture delightful.

  4. Now comes the exciting part! Blend until everything comes together in a smooth and creamy consistency. Check if the sweetness is to your taste, if not, feel free to add additional sweetener and blend for a bit more.

  5. Pour the completed smoothie into a bowl, create a canvas with your toppings, and let your artistic spirit fly. Maybe some flaky coconut, a sprinkle of chia seeds, or a handful of crunchy granola? Don’t forget those pineapple slices you reserved earlier, they make the perfect finishing touch.

Cooking Time & Servings

This Pineapple Turmeric Smoothie Bowl is quick and easy, calling for only about 10-15 minutes of your time, from start to finish. The quantity prepared is ideal for two servings. Perfect for sharing with your special one.

Tips and Tricks

Experience the Pineapple Turmeric Smoothie Bowl to its fullest with these genius hacks:

  • For an extra frosty treat, freeze your banana and pineapple chunks before blending.
  • Nutrition buffs can add a scoop of your favorite plant-based protein powder.
  • If you’re allergic to almond milk, feel free to swap it with coconut milk, oat milk or your preferred alternative.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can you make it vegan?
Yes, just replace the honey with agave syrup.

Can I use fresh turmeric instead of turmeric powder?
Absolutely, remember to adjust the quantity as fresh turmeric is more potent.

Can I make it the night before?
Yes, just ensure you add the toppings before serving.

What other fruits can be used in place of pineapple?
Mango or oranges can make for a good substitute, contributing a tangy flavor note similar to that of pineapple.

Are there any additional toppings I could consider?
Nuts, seeds, dried fruits, or even a drizzle of peanut butter make for great toppings in addition to the ones mentioned.
